Zusammenfassung: | Background Small for gestational age (SGA) neonates often have intrauterine growth restriction due to placental insufficiency and chronic hypoxia. These conditions may cause developmental impairment, psychosocial disabilities, or metabolic dysfunction in later life. Previous studies have shown greater incidence of speech and language disabilities, learning impairment, and ncuromotor dysfunction in term SGA infants compared to term appropriate for gestational age (AGA) infants. Objective To compare hearing loss in SGA and AGA neonates using otoacoustic emission (OAE) tests and to study correlations between maternal risk factors and hearing loss in SGA neonates. Methods A cross-sectional study was performed in St. Borromeus Hospital, Limijati Hospital, and Melinda Hospital in Bandung from February to May 2010. Study subjects consisted of full-term neonates born in these three hospitals. A retrospective medical record review was performed for this Study. Statistical analysis was done by multivariable logistic-regression. Results There was a total of 4279 subjects in our study, including 100 SGA neonates and 4179 AGA neonates.
